CPU/Memory Utilization

Use the CPU/Memory Utilization page to monitor CPU and memory usage. To display this page, click Administration > Diagnostics > CPU/Memory Utilization in the navigation window.

The page displays the following data:

Refresh Rate—Specify that the page refresh with the latest data every 15, 30, or 60 seconds, or leave the default as No Refresh.

CPU Utilization Report—The utilization percentage for 5 second, 1 minute, and 5 minute intervals.

Memory Utilization Report—The following data is reported:

-Allocated Memory—Amount of memory available to the operating system (OS).

-Free Memory—Amount of memory available to the OS that is currently free.

-Total Memory—Total system memory, which includes the Allocated Memory, plus free memory, plus memory reserved for use by code and data sections of the software image.

Enabling Bonjour

Bonjour enables the switch and the services enabled by the administrator to be discovered by using multicast DNS (mDNS). (Use the Administration > Management Services page to enable or disable the switch services.) Bonjour advertises switch services to the network and answers queries for the service types it supports, simplifying network configuration in small business environments.

Bonjour is enabled by default and runs on the management VLAN. Bonjour

Discovery can only be enabled globally, not on a per-port or per- VLAN basis.

Cisco Systems SLM2008PTNA is a robust network switch designed specifically for small to medium-sized businesses. It operates with 8 Fast Ethernet ports, providing advanced features and best-in-class performance to enhance your network infrastructure. This model ensures seamless connectivity for multiple devices, making it an ideal choice for environments requiring reliable network communication.

One of the standout features of the SLM2008PTNA is its Layer 2 switching capabilities. This switch supports auto-negotiation, which allows each port to automatically detect the speed of the connected device and adjust accordingly. This ensures optimal performance and smooth operation across various connected devices. Additionally, the switch supports a non-blocking architecture, ensuring that bandwidth is not shared, which significantly enhances data transmission speed.

Power over Ethernet (PoE) is another key technology incorporated into the Cisco SLM2008PTNA. It simplifies the installation of network devices such as VoIP phones, security cameras, and wireless access points by supplying power through the Ethernet cable. This eliminates the need for separate power sources, reducing installation costs and increasing flexibility in device placement.

Moreover, the SLM2008PTNA comes equipped with advanced security features, such as port security and VLAN support. Port security allows network administrators to restrict access to the network based on MAC addresses, preventing unauthorized access and enhancing network security. The support for Virtual Local Area Networks (VLANs) enables the segmentation of the network into different logical networks, improving traffic management and security within each segment.

The switch is designed for easy management and monitoring, featuring a user-friendly web interface that simplifies configuration. This allows network administrators to quickly set up and manage the device without requiring extensive technical knowledge. Additionally, its compact design makes it suitable for desktop or rack-mount installation, maximizing space efficiency in network environments.
